Fresh off of Barry Manilow’s hit Off-Broadway musical Harmony, Tori Palin makes her 54 Below Debut in Shows That Shaped Me. Join Tori for an evening of stories and songs that encapsulate the journey of what it took to get her to where she is today. Featuring music from RENT, tick, tick... BOOM!, Nine, City of Angels, and many more, Tori will dive into her deep bonds to works that inspire her.
Learn of her connections to Jonathan Larson, what it means to come from an Italian American family in New Jersey, and the path to building a career in musical theater. Through exploring these diverse songs and characters, Tori will share that we all have unique experiences that help build our individual life stories, which at the end of the day is what brings us together.
Music Directed by Chase McCall (Rent 20th Anniversary National/International Tour)
